Summary
-
1.
Polyesters of 3,3′-methylenedi-, 4,4′-metbylenedi-, and 4,4′-carbonyldibenzoic acids formed with eleven aliphatic glycols of varied structure were synthesized and investigated.
-
2.
On the basis of the results, conclusions are drawn concerning the effect of the structures of the original components on the properties of the polyester.
